Vanity Metrics
Vanity metrics are data points that are intended to impress others but are not indicative of actual performance and therefore cannot reveal any meaningful business insights
-
Data availability
The degree or extend to which timely & relevant information is readily accessible and able to be put to use
Data Integrity
The accuracy, completeness, consistency, and trustworthiness of data throughout its life cycle.
Data Visibility
The degree or extent to which information can be identified, monitored, and integrated from disparate internal and external sources.
